Dishes
Medium Pork ZongziA traditional Chinese rice dumpling made with glutinous rice and pork filling, wrapped in bamboo leaves and steamed to perfection.
Alkaline Rice DumplingA traditional rice dumpling made by soaking glutinous rice in alkaline water, then wrapping it in bamboo leaves and steaming. It has a soft, slightly sticky texture with a distinctive alkaline aroma.
Meat ZongziA traditional Chinese rice dumpling made with glutinous rice and savory pork filling, wrapped in bamboo leaves and steamed.
Salted Egg Pork ZongziEgg yolk pork zongzi is made primarily from glutinous rice, wrapped around marinated pork belly and salted egg yolks, then tied into a triangular or tetragonal shape using bamboo leaves or reed leaves and steamed. To prepare, the glutinous rice is mixed with seasonings, combined with pieces of pork belly and salted egg yolks, then wrapped in bamboo leaves and steamed until cooked.
Sweet Red Date ZongziThe honey-date zongzi is made primarily from glutinous rice, wrapped around pitted dried dates, and then steamed after being enclosed in bamboo leaves. To prepare it, the glutinous rice is soaked and then placed together with the honey-dates into the bamboo leaves, folded into a triangular or quadrangular shape, and steamed for a long time until fully cooked.
Blood Rice ZongziBlood rice zongzi is made with blood rice and filled with red bean paste or salted egg yolk, wrapped in bamboo leaves and steamed to a soft, sweet texture.
Red Bean ZongziZongzi filled with red bean paste is made from glutinous rice, wrapped in bamboo or reed leaves into triangular or square shapes, then steamed. Soak rice, mix with red bean paste, wrap in leaves, and steam until cooked.
